Overview

Organization -> Sales is the single source of truth for everything that's been rung up. Three tabs give you three different angles: Bills (one row per sale), Products (aggregate performance per product), and Categories (aggregate per category).

When to use it

  • Looking up a specific transaction or answering a customer question
  • Reviewing which products and categories drove revenue this period
  • Exporting sales data for bookkeeping or an accountant
  • Spotting reverted sales and reconciling payment methods

How to use it

  1. Open Sales from the sidebar.
  2. Pick branches (multi-select) and a date range in the page header. Both persist.
  3. Switch between the three tabs:
    • Bills โ€” every sale as its own row, with filters and full invoice access.
    • Products โ€” aggregated per product, with 17 sort options.
    • Categories โ€” aggregated per category (and category group).
  4. On Products and Categories, the Copy-as-TSV button hands you a spreadsheet-ready export.

Tips & gotchas

  • Filters, sorts, and the selected tab don't share state โ€” switching tabs resets tab-specific filters.
  • The branch + date range header filters stay consistent across all three tabs.
